如何克隆github上的项目到本地git中

本文提供了一套解决Github上因用户名、邮箱设置不当或公钥配置错误导致的克隆项目权限被拒绝的方法。通过设置用户名和邮箱、生成并添加SSH公钥等步骤,可以顺利克隆项目。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

如果是刚申请的Github,并创建了项目,克隆代码的时候出现Permission denied (publickey).显示错误。 那就是用户名、邮箱设置不正确或根据邮箱生成的公钥不正确或者新鸟压根没有配置这些。配置一下就好。 

以下亲测有效。

首先安装git后(可参看任何其他安装git的文档),然后再任意一个地方新建一个文件夹 

1.设置用户名、邮箱

git config --global user.name '你的用户名'

git config --global user.email '你的邮箱'

 
 
  • 1
  • 2
  • 3
  • 4

2.检查配置信息

查看用户名和邮箱是否配置正确

3.根据你的邮箱生成公钥

 
根据命令中可以看到文件生成的位置 ,找到这个文件的所在 ,打开全部复制一下
 
 

 4.打开github账号,找到settings 

 打开settings,找到SSH and GPG keys ,点击 New SSH key 
 



   粘贴后,点击Add SSH key 



 

确认显示的邮箱跟自己填写时一致 


5.然后克隆项目即可

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值